Learn MoreThe MINLP minimizes the total annual cost subject to a rigorous tray-by-tray model. The solution of this MINLP yields the optimal number of trays, the optimal feed rates, and the optimal feed tray locations. The liquid holdup per tray, the reflux ratio, and the temperature and composition profiles within the column are optimized as well.

Learn MoreAdditionally you still need to use the Gilliland and subsequently the Kirkbride method to determine the feed tray location. Just briefly, 1. Fenske method estimates the minimum number of stages (at total reflux). 2. Underwood method estimates minimum reflux ratio. 3. Gilliland method estimates the number of theoretical stages required. 4.
